Avoid foods and drinks that trigger reflux. Common triggers include alcohol, chocolate, caffeine, fatty foods or peppermint. Avoid tight-fitting clothing. Clothes that fit tightly around your waist put pressure on your abdomen and the lower esophageal sphincter. Web7 jun. 2024 · GERD is caused by inappropriate relaxation of the lower esophageal sphincter (LES), which is the muscle at the bottom of the esophagus, per the Cleveland Clinic. Normally, the LES opens to let food into the stomach and closes to keep the food in. WebAlcohol and caffeinated drinks like coffee, and carbonated drinks may cause reflux. Avoid fatty cuts of meats like ribs, rib-eye or T-bone steaks and ground beef with more than 10 percent fat. Also steer clear of chicken or turkey skin, bacon and high-fat processed meats like hot dogs. Your body will let you know what foods are problematic.
